The Tennessee Titans upset the New England Patriots in the Wild Card round of the NFL Playoffs, and are about set to stun the Baltimore Ravens in the Divisional Round. If they hold on, they will travel next week for an AFC Championship Game matchup against the winner of the Kansas City Chiefs and Houston Texans.

There will be plenty of stories discussed if the Titans continue their magical run and earn a Super Bowl berth. One of the most interesting is the chance for Ryan Tannehill to play in a Super Bowl game in his former Miami home. Tannehill was cast off by Miami and seemed to be destined for a career as a backup quarterback. Instead, he has made some big plays and made a name for himself since Mike Vrabel moved him into the starting lineup over Marcus Mariota.
